About West Vale

West Vale is a village located in West Yorkshire, England, within the postcode area HX4. It lies near the larger town of Elland and is part of the Calderdale metropolitan borough. The village features a mix of residential areas and local amenities, including shops, schools, and parks, catering to the needs of its residents.

Household Income in West Vale ONS 2023

The average total household income in West Vale is approximately £55,679 a year before tax, in line with the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£41,184.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in West Vale ONS 2025

There are approximately 542 active businesses based in West Vale, around 43 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 89%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 14 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in West Vale

Of the 5,465 households in and around West Vale, 74% are owned, 9% are socially rented and 16%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.
